I had some trouble lately with a GX 600 on Fanuc 0i-MC, the axis Z is making some vibrating noise while using G01 in program.
In jog, no noise, no matter the speed. If I use G00 and G01 with same speed, I got noise on G01 but nothing on G00.

I want to switch axis on amplifiers, to confirm it's good or not.
There is a 2 axis amplifier for X/Y and a single axis for Z.
I can swith X and Z connectors, when I do that, on machine when I command Z, X axis is moving.
I cannot run a program because machine want me to home axis before, and therefore cannot test amplifier.

I was wondering if I could change on the FSSB screen the number of axis to solve this ?
FSSB screen is showing me this :
AMPL. A1-L n°axis 1 X
AMPL. A1-M n°axis 2 Y
AMPL. A2-L n°axis 3 Z
